Our belt cleaner uses polyurethane for flexible cleaning action, tungsten carbide for extreme abrasion resistance, and steel for structural durability. This combination ensures effective material removal while withstanding harsh industrial environments.
The tensioning system maintains optimal pressure on the cleaning blade, ensuring thorough cleaning without excessive force that could damage the belt surface. Proper installation prevents edge damage and extends both cleaner and belt lifespan.
Regular inspection of the cleaning blade for wear, checking tensioning system alignment, and ensuring mounting brackets remain secure. Replacement intervals depend on material abrasiveness but typically range from 6-24 months for blades.
